Accrual batching now enabled by default; idle flush interval shortened; negative-balance guard switched on. Anyone upgrading from 3.1.x without an explicit config file will pick these up automatically. Expiry sweep cadence unchanged. If downstream Brindlemart integrations assumed the old flush behavior, pin the previous values explicitly. Rationale documented in the Fennick design note; short version: fewer partial writes under load. The new default configuration shipped with the service follows.

service settings:
oliath:
  log_level: debug
  metrics_host: metrics.oliath.zemvarsys.internal
  pool_size: 8

Hi Deon — handing over the discount file before I head to the Calverton office. Short version: anything over the large-deal threshold needs sign-off from both of us, and the branch managers know it, though a few (looking at you, Westbrook team) still push for exceptions. The new matrix caps stacked discounts at 18%, and Finance wants quarterly reviews of anything above 12%. Keep the managers honest but don't strangle good deals. One last thing you should see before your first branch call.

board note of tagug-hahag: Praionax Logistics is in early talks to buy Julaxek Group for about $36.3 million. The Julmir launch date is March 1, and nothing goes to the press before then.

### Account recovery — Corvane dispatch heuristic console

Plugin authors occasionally lose access to the Corvane sandbox where the driver-assignment heuristic can be replayed against recorded trips. If your sandbox account lapses, do not create a new one; the heuristic's score history is tied to the original identity. Instead, open the recovery console, confirm your plugin namespace, and wait for the audit banner to turn green. When prompted for the restoration phrase, supply the one printed immediately below this paragraph.

vault phrase of yaguf-hahaf = druath-holix